VIETNAMESE BOAT PEOPLE IN HONG KONG
1.
Last month a UK team composed largely of Hong Kong Government officials but including Mr Colvin, of SEAD, went to Hanoi for talks with the Vietnamese Government on the repatriation of Vietnamese Boat People from Hong Kong. We hope to hold a second round of talks in London in the first half of next month.
2. H M Ambassador has pointed out that the UK team were unable to pay for their accommodation in Hanoi since they were put up in a Government Guesthouse. He has proposed that we should pay for the accommodation of the Vietnamese team (we assume around five people) when they come to London.
3. Hong Kong Department have made enquiries and have ascertained that no funds are available for this purpose (we do not know the seniority of the leader of the Vietnamese Delegation but it is unlikely that he would be of Ministerial rank). It has, however, been suggested by PSD that it would be perfectly proper for me to pay for the subsistence of the Vietnamese visitors from my travel budget), with the possibility that I might be allocated additional funds at the mid year review.
